Jeff Becker
547a0057e6
whitespace cleanup
2018-02-20 13:04:39 -05:00
Jeff Becker
b980ca4a9e
whitespace cleanup
2018-02-20 13:03:34 -05:00
Jeff Becker
098b2e968e
whitespace cleanup
2018-02-20 13:03:01 -05:00
Jeff Becker
cd59ca8376
whitespace cleanup
2018-02-20 12:59:39 -05:00
Jeff Becker
f2e6fad104
make it work
2018-02-20 12:40:28 -05:00
Jeff Becker
8d7fde0287
more
2018-02-20 11:43:13 -05:00
Jeff Becker
91fdb038d9
add threadpool for ntcp dh
2018-02-20 11:38:48 -05:00
orignal
a0188765c5
Merge pull request #1121 from majestrate/aesni-osx
...
More OSX fixes
2018-02-19 12:29:34 -05:00
Jeff
b970a005de
don't log AESNI/AVX here
2018-02-19 10:45:13 -05:00
Jeff
b64878f4fa
use std::move
2018-02-19 10:45:02 -05:00
orignal
c8936c79bf
Merge pull request #1120 from majestrate/aesni-osx
...
FIX AESNI build on osx with homebrew
2018-02-19 10:19:45 -05:00
Jeff
f876cc9079
update makefile
2018-02-19 10:16:48 -05:00
Jeff
a5cc2f3b5d
define bit_* if not already defined
2018-02-19 10:15:39 -05:00
Jeff
9c93d6f931
Revert "define cpu_* if not set"
...
This reverts commit a077d7671f
.
2018-02-19 10:15:26 -05:00
Jeff
a077d7671f
define cpu_* if not set
2018-02-19 10:15:03 -05:00
Mikal
6485ebe9a7
Merge pull request #1119 from PurpleI2P/docker_build_badge
...
Added docker build badge
2018-02-18 20:24:32 +01:00
Mikal Villa
ecb6bb220a
Added docker build badge
2018-02-18 20:21:19 +01:00
orignal
e3dc400d74
Merge pull request #1117 from hypnosis-i2p/openssl
...
fixed #1104
2018-02-17 14:49:18 -05:00
hypnosis-i2p
3bb4151074
fixed #1104 - android
2018-02-18 01:01:48 +08:00
hypnosis-i2p
1de4c2e8c6
perms prompt now doesn't show the back button - android
2018-02-18 00:25:58 +08:00
hypnosis-i2p
fbcc4f28e7
removed design lib from deps - android
2018-02-17 23:55:30 +08:00
orignal
30fb0f5a94
Merge pull request #1116 from majestrate/netbsd
...
NetBSD support
2018-02-17 07:22:51 -05:00
Jeff Becker
b02464990b
work around netbsd quarkyness
2018-02-16 18:54:34 -05:00
Jeff Becker
4988a32d33
make endian work with netbsd
2018-02-16 18:27:30 -05:00
orignal
b3e5874631
fixed android build error
2018-02-16 13:56:44 -05:00
orignal
f5349dcef9
Merge pull request #1115 from majestrate/aesni-avx-runtime-detect
...
AESNI/AVX runtime detection [WIP]
2018-02-16 12:40:28 -05:00
Jeff Becker
486a4cfdd6
add to qt
2018-02-16 12:36:51 -05:00
Jeff Becker
2277dcb069
add cpu.cpp to cmake
2018-02-16 12:34:17 -05:00
Jeff Becker
a618a01b1e
don
2018-02-16 11:26:07 -05:00
Jeff Becker
7e60069968
add uncommitted files
2018-02-16 11:01:04 -05:00
Jeff Becker
91e45d9a4a
initial code for runtime detection of aesni/avx
2018-02-16 11:00:33 -05:00
orignal
dea6fbf285
Merge pull request #1114 from majestrate/websocks-datagram
...
Add datagrams to websocks tunnel
2018-02-16 09:18:24 -05:00
Jeff Becker
48cc0f4289
use write
2018-02-16 08:33:19 -05:00
Jeff Becker
cdc5fce583
check port
2018-02-16 08:31:20 -05:00
Jeff Becker
b41a17d548
add datagrams to websocks
2018-02-16 08:26:46 -05:00
orignal
606cbaa519
Merge pull request #1113 from majestrate/sam-xss-fix
...
fix xss in webui from SAM session name
2018-02-16 07:02:55 -05:00
Jeff Becker
aaf8f527ef
fix xss in webui from SAM session name
2018-02-16 06:28:22 -05:00
orignal
b7596b7f70
Merge pull request #1112 from majestrate/dns-rebind
...
mitigate dns rebinding in webui
2018-02-15 09:57:16 -05:00
Jeff Becker
0309b574e8
mitigate dns rebinding in webui
2018-02-15 09:52:20 -05:00
orignal
ca057177c7
Merge pull request #1110 from radfish/PR--remove-openssl-1.1-warning
...
cmake: remove warning for OpenSSL 1.1
2018-02-11 14:36:03 -05:00
orignal
5d9bf18267
Merge pull request #1109 from radfish/PR--clang-stdlib-fix
...
cmake: add stdlib args for clang build on Linux
2018-02-11 14:35:32 -05:00
redfish
f1b8742782
cmake: remove warning for OpenSSL 1.1
...
Works fine.
2018-02-11 13:14:12 -05:00
redfish
7786c97330
cmake: add stdlib args for clang build on Linux
...
Otherwise linking fails with undefined symbol ... basic_string ... and
libstdc++: DSO not on included in link command.
or with
Host compiler must support std::atomic!
which is due to
undefined reference to `__gxx_personality_v0' and __cxa_begin_catch and
std::terminate()
This was already patched in 7b537a4e94
PR #972 but it got lost, and also needed some tweaking.
Thested with Clan 5.0.1 on Arch Linux (on armv7h).
2018-02-11 13:11:12 -05:00
orignal
f2a14047eb
Merge pull request #1108 from majestrate/fix-issue-1107
...
Fix issue 1107
2018-02-11 06:48:01 -05:00
Jeff Becker
124a9cb030
correction
2018-02-11 06:07:43 -05:00
Jeff Becker
3ec000d0f8
fix issue #1107
2018-02-11 06:06:14 -05:00
R4SAS
33cb96126a
appveyor: remove catgets before try update
2018-02-10 19:23:07 +03:00
R4SAS
441db9ad7f
fix appveyor build
2018-02-10 19:20:44 +03:00
hagen
5225e1d7d1
* HTTP.cpp : use bare snprintf() instead locale-dependent strftime()
2018-02-10 12:40:01 +00:00
R4SAS
de849b3f6a
fix date in webconsole page header on windows
2018-02-10 03:10:32 +03:00